Introduction

WSDM (pronounced "wisdom") is one of the premier conferences on web inspired research involving search and data mining. The 11th ACM International WSDM Conference will take place in Los Angeles, CA during Feb. 5-9, 2018.

WSDM is a highly selective, single track meeting that includes invited talks as well as refereed full papers.
WSDM publishes original, high-quality papers related to search and data mining on the Web and the Social Web, with an emphasis on practical yet principled novel models of search and data mining, algorithm design and analysis, economic implications, and in-depth experimental analysis of accuracy and performance.

Papers emphasizing novel algorithmic approaches are particularly encouraged. Application-oriented papers that make innovative technical contributions to research are welcome. Visionary papers on new and emerging topics are also welcome.

Submission Topics

Topics covered include but are not limited to:

Web Search

  • Adversarial search

  • Algorithms and systems for Web-scale search

  • Audio and touch interfaces to search

  • Distributed search, metasearch, peer-to-peer search

  • Indexing web content

  • Local search

  • Mobile search

  • Multimedia Web search

  • Query analysis and query processing

  • Retrieval and ranking

  • Search benchmarking and evaluation

  • Search user behavior and log analysis

  • Search user interfaces and interaction

  • Searching social and real-time content

  • Semantic search, faceted search, and knowledge graphs

  • Sponsored search

  • Task-driven search

  • Vertical portals and search

  • Voice search, conversational search, and dialog in search

  • Web crawling

  • Zero-query and implicit search

Web Mining

  • Algorithms and systems for Web-scale mining

  • Bridging unstructured and structured data

  • Clustering, classification, and summarization of Web data

  • Data, entity, event, and relationship extraction

  • Data integration and data cleaning

  • Discovery-driven Web and social network mining

  • Geo and location data analysis

  • Knowledge acquisition and automatic construction of knowledge bases

  • Large-scale graph analysis

  • Modeling trustworthiness and reliability of online information

  • Multimodal data mining

  • NLP for Web mining

  • Online and streaming algorithms

  • Opinion mining and sentiment analysis

  • Web traffic and log analysis

  • Web measurements, web evolution and web models

  • Web recommender systems and algorithms

  • Mobile Mining

Social Search, Mining and Applications

  • Collaborative search and question answering

  • Dynamics of social networks

  • Human computation and crowdsourcing

  • Influence spreading and viral marketing in social networks

  • Instant messaging and social networks

  • Link prediction and community detection

  • Location-based social networks

  • Mining crowd-generated data

  • Sampling, experiments, and evaluation in social networks

  • Searching social media and collaboratively generated content

  • Social media analysis: blogs and friendship networks

  • Social network analysis, theories, models, and applications

  • Social reputation, influence, and trust

  • Tags, users, and search

  • User activity modeling and exploitation

  • User profiling

Finally, this year we also encourage submissions in the following areas:

  • Machine learning and deep networks for web search and data mining

  • Personal assistants, dialogue models and conversational interaction

  • Web search and data mining under privacy constraints
